The Sustained Attention to Response Test (SART) is a feasible tool for assessing cognitive function after anesthesia. General anesthesia increased errors but not reaction time, while local anesthesia affected both.

Area of Science:

  • Anesthesiology
  • Neuroscience
  • Cognitive Psychology

Background:

  • Postoperative cognitive dysfunction is a concern following anesthesia.
  • Assessing cognitive deficits is often time-consuming and challenging.
  • The Sustained Attention to Response Test (SART) offers a potential solution for efficient evaluation.

Purpose of the Study:

  • To evaluate the feasibility of using the SART.
  • To assess cognitive function in patients undergoing surgery under general versus local anesthesia.
  • To compare the impact of different anesthetic techniques on sustained attention.

Main Methods:

  • A pilot study involving 60 adult patients (ASA I-II).
  • Patients underwent day case surgery under general or local anesthesia.

  • The SART was administered pre-operatively and 2 hours post-operatively.
  • Main Results:

    • Following local anesthesia, patients showed increased errors and decreased reaction times on the SART (P < 0.05).
    • General anesthesia led to an increase in errors but no significant change in reaction times (P < 0.05).
    • The SART demonstrated sensitivity to changes in cognitive performance post-surgery.

    Conclusions:

    • The SART is a simple and potentially valuable tool for assessing postoperative cognitive deficits.
    • It can be effectively used to compare the effects of general and local anesthesia on sustained attention.
    • Further research can explore its utility in diverse surgical and anesthetic contexts.
